mega-public-client
mega-public-client is a modern Python 3.11+ library for downloading files and
folders from public MEGA links.
It provides synchronous and asynchronous APIs, local MEGA decryption, resumable chunked downloads, progress callbacks, folder traversal, custom retry handling, and clean typed models.
The library does not depend on abandoned MEGA wrappers and does not use
tenacity. Runtime dependencies are intentionally small:
httpxpycryptodome

Quick Start
Download one public file using the original MEGA file name:
from mega_client import MegaClient
url = "https://mega.nz/file/FILE_ID#FILE_KEY"
with MegaClient() as client:
result = client.download_file(url, "downloads")
print(result.path)
If the MEGA file is named movie.mp4, it will be saved as:
downloads/movie.mp4
To force a custom output name, pass a full file path:
from mega_client import MegaClient
with MegaClient() as client:
client.download_file(
"https://mega.nz/file/FILE_ID#FILE_KEY",
"downloads/custom-name.mp4",
)
Download a Folder
Use download_folder() with a public folder URL:
from mega_client import MegaClient
url = "https://mega.nz/folder/FOLDER_ID#FOLDER_KEY"
with MegaClient() as client:
results = client.download_folder(url, "downloads")
for item in results:
print(item.path)
The library preserves folder paths returned by MEGA. For example, a public folder containing:
Videos/
intro.mp4
lessons/
part-1.mp4
will be written as:
downloads/Videos/intro.mp4
downloads/Videos/lessons/part-1.mp4

Progress Callbacks
Progress callbacks receive two arguments:
done: bytes downloaded and decrypted so fartotal: total bytes when known
Synchronous example:
from mega_client import MegaClient
def progress(done: int, total: int | None) -> None:
if total:
percent = done / total * 100
print(f"{percent:.1f}% ({done}/{total})")
else:
print(done)
with MegaClient() as client:
client.download_file(
"https://mega.nz/file/FILE_ID#FILE_KEY",
"downloads",
progress=progress,
)

Resume Support
Downloads are written to a temporary .part file first. If a download is
interrupted, call download_file() again with the same destination and the
library will resume from the existing .part file when possible.
Resume is enabled by default:
client.download_file(url, "downloads", resume=True)
Disable resume:
client.download_file(url, "downloads", resume=False)
Resume offsets are aligned to AES block boundaries so decryption can continue correctly.
Chunk Size and Parallelism
You can tune chunk size and request concurrency:
from mega_client import MegaClient
with MegaClient() as client:
client.download_file(
"https://mega.nz/file/FILE_ID#FILE_KEY",
"downloads",
chunk_size=2 * 1024 * 1024,
parallelism=6,
)
Defaults:
chunk_size:1 MiBparallelism:4
Higher parallelism may improve throughput, but it can also trigger server-side rate limits or increase memory and disk pressure.
URL Parsing
The parser supports modern and legacy public MEGA links:
from mega_client import parse_mega_url
link = parse_mega_url("https://mega.nz/file/FILE_ID#FILE_KEY")
print(link.type)
print(link.handle)
print(link.key)
Supported examples:
https://mega.nz/file/<file_id>#<file_key>
https://mega.nz/folder/<folder_id>#<folder_key>
https://mega.nz/#F!<folder_id>!<folder_key>
https://mega.nz/#!<file_id>!<file_key>
Malformed or unsupported URLs raise MegaInvalidURLError.

Exceptions
All package-specific exceptions inherit from MegaClientError.
from mega_client import MegaClient, MegaClientError
try:
with MegaClient() as client:
client.download_file(url, "downloads")
except MegaClientError as exc:
print(f"MEGA download failed: {exc}")
Exception classes:
MegaClientError: base classMegaInvalidURLError: invalid or unsupported public URLMegaAPIError: MEGA API returned an error or malformed responseMegaCryptoError: key, attribute, or decryption failureMegaDownloadError: download could not completeMegaIntegrityError: completed file failed validationMegaRetryError: retry loop exhausted unexpectedly
Retry Configuration
The library includes its own retry engine for sync and async code.
from mega_client import MegaClient
from mega_client.retry import RetryConfig
retry = RetryConfig(
attempts=6,
base_delay=0.5,
factor=2.0,
max_delay=15.0,
jitter=0.2,
)
with MegaClient(retry=retry) as client:
client.download_file(url, "downloads")
By default, retries are applied to transient network errors, timeouts, and
server-side HTTP responses such as 429, 500, 502, 503, and 504.
Custom retry filter:
from mega_client.retry import RetryConfig
def retry_filter(exc: BaseException) -> bool:
return isinstance(exc, TimeoutError)
retry = RetryConfig(attempts=3, retry_filter=retry_filter)

MEGA Protocol Notes
Public-link operations use MEGA's command endpoint:
https://g.api.mega.co.nz/cs
The client sends JSON arrays because the MEGA command server supports batched commands.
Public file metadata is requested with:
[
{
"a": "g",
"g": 1,
"p": "<file_handle>"
}
]
Public folder trees are requested with the folder handle in the request query
parameter n and a folder listing command body:
[
{
"a": "f",
"c": 1,
"r": 1,
"ca": 1
}
]
Downloads for nodes inside public folders also require the public folder handle as API context.
MEGA files are encrypted client-side:
- Public file keys contain eight 32-bit words.
- The AES key is derived by XORing key words with nonce/MAC words.
- File content is decrypted with AES-CTR.
- File and folder attributes are decrypted with AES-CBC and a zero IV.
- Attribute plaintext begins with the literal
MEGAprefix followed by JSON.

Limitations
- Only public MEGA file and folder links are supported.
- Account login, private cloud operations, uploads, deletes, and sharing management are outside the scope of this package.
- Integrity validation currently verifies completed file size and correct decryption flow. Full MEGA MAC verification can be added as an additional hardening step.
stream_file()loads the entire decrypted file into memory and should only be used for small files.
